When to fly to Antananarivo Ivato International Airport (TNR)
It's time to choose your dates for your flight from Vaclav Havel Airport Prague to Antananarivo Ivato International Airport. August is the busiest month to head to Antananarivo. If you'd like a quieter vibe, go in February.
When booking your flight from Vaclav Havel Airport Prague to Antananarivo Ivato International Airport, consider the type of weather you like. November is the warmest month in Antananarivo, with the temperature ranging from 14ºC (57ºF) to 30ºC (86ºF).
Look for cheap tickets from PRG to TNR in July if you like cooler conditions. Temperatures are at their lowest then, ranging between 8ºC (46ºF) and 21ºC (70ºF) on average.
Explore more of Madagascar
Antsirabe is just one of the many cities in Madagascar waiting to be explored once you've seen the sights of Antananarivo. Around 70 miles away to the south-west, its top attractions include Cathedral, Gare d’Antsirabe and Andranovisy.
If you're ready to explore another major stop in Madagascar, consider Fianarantsoa, roughly 180 miles south of Antananarivo. Black pool, Natural pool and Cattedrale Di Ambozontany are among its highlights.
